Thinking about impact windows for your Louisville home? You might be wondering how fast this can usually be handled and what actually sets the timeline. Generally, the process begins with a consultation and free estimate. Once you decide to move forward, the windows are ordered, which can take a few weeks depending on the manufacturer and any custom specifications. The installation itself, for a typical home, usually takes a few days. Factors that can affect the timeline include the number of windows, the complexity of your home's architecture, and the availability of the installation crew. What affects the price

Replacing your windows with impact-rated glass involves a few variables that shift your final total. First, the size and number of openings in your home play the biggest role, as custom measurements require more material and labor. The style of window you choose—like single-hung, casement, or sliders—also changes the math, as does the frame material, such as vinyl versus aluminum. If you live in an area with stricter wind-load requirements, that might necessitate thicker glass or specialized hardware.

What does an impact windows estimate involve?

An impact windows estimate involves a specialist visiting your home to assess your current windows and property. They'll measure each window opening, examine the existing frames, and discuss your specific concerns and priorities. Based on this evaluation, they will provide a detailed quote outlining the cost of the windows and installation. This process ensures you get an accurate price tailored to your home.
